African memoranda : relative to an attempt to establish a British settlement on the island of Bulama, on the western coast of Africa, in the year 1792. With a brief notice of the neighbouring tribes, soil, productions, &c. and some observations on the facility of colonizing that part of Africa, with a view to cultivation ; and the introduction of letters and religion to its inhabitants : but more particularly as the means of gradually abolishing African slavery
